Alcohol
Unsafe
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's is not advised to be taken with alcohol as it causes bizarre interactions. Both hypoglycemia (low blood sugar) and hyperglycemia (high blood sugar) may occur, depending on how much and how often you drink.
Pregnancy
Caution
No harmful interaction has been reported in pregnant mothers, yet the patient is advised to consult a doctor before taking this drug during pregnancy.
Breast Feeding
Caution
No harmful interaction has been reported in breastfeeding mothers, yet the patient is advised to consult a doctor before taking this drug.
Driving
Caution
Caution is to be taken. If a patient feels dizzy while taking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's, do not drive or use any tools or machines. Hypoglycaemia may affect your ability to drive and use machines or work with a safe foothold, and there is a risk of hypoglycaemia after taking this medicine in combination with other medicines known to cause hypoglycaemia, such as insulin and sulphonylureas.
Liver
Caution
It should be used with caution if you have liver conditions. Patients with severe liver problems are advised to take this drug with a doctor's consultation.
Kidney
Caution
It should be used with caution if you have kidney problems. Patients with reduced kidney function are advised to consult with a doctor before taking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's as the doctor may decrease the dose as per his own judgment.
Children
Caution
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's is not recommended for children and adolescents under 18 years. It is not known if this medicine is safe and effective when used in children and adolescents under 18 years of age. Consult your doctor for more information.

About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's
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's belongs to a group of medicines known as antidiabetics, used in the treatment of type 2 diabetes in adults.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's is prescribed for the condition of type 2 diabetes when diet and exercise alone cannot control blood sugar levels. People with type 2 diabetes either do not produce enough insulin, or the insulin produced is unable to perform its function in the body (insulin resistance). Middle-aged or older individuals are most likely to suffer from type 2 diabetes, so it is also known as adult-onset diabetes.
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's contains two medications, namely: Saxagliptin and Metformin. Saxagliptin work by blocking the action of DPP-4/dipeptidyl peptidase-4 (an enzyme which destroys the hormone ‘Incretin’). The enzyme ‘Incretins’ help produce more insulin only when required and reduce blood sugar produced by the liver when not needed. On the other hand, Metformin, a 'biguanide', lowers the liver's glucose production, delays glucose absorption from the intestines, and increases the body's response to insulin. Together, they prevent the blood glucose levels from rising to very high levels, thus keeping your diabetes under control.
You are suggested to take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's for as long as your doctor has prescribed it. The most common side effect of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's is hypoglycemia (low blood glucose levels), upper respiratory tract infection, nasopharyngitis (nose and throat infection with common cold), and headache. Most of these side effects do not require medical attention and gradually resolve over time. If the side effects persist or worsen, consult a doctor.
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's should not be stopped even if you feel better. If you stop taking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's abruptly, it may increase your sugar levels which could further increase the risk of eyesight loss (retinopathy), kidney (nephropathy), and nerve damage (neuropathy).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's should not be taken if you have severe kidney or liver disease. Please inform your doctor if you have any heart disease, are planning to get pregnant or are breastfeeding. Safety and efficacy of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's in children under 18 years have not been established, so it should not be given to them. Patients taking digoxin (a heart medicine) with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's should be closely monitored as severe drug interaction has been observed.

Drug Warnings
A prolonged intake of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's may cause acute pancreatitis (swollen pancreas) and critical kidney problem. Increased risk of hypoglycemia (low blood sugar level) can occur when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's is added to other anti-diabetic agents or insulin therapy. In this case, your doctor may adjust the dose of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's. Severe allergic reactions might occur in some patients taking Glisaxapin M 5/500 Tablet 10's, like anaphylaxis, angioedema (swelling under the skin), and exfoliative skin conditions, including Stevens-Johnson syndrome.
